新聞中心
Django是用python語言寫的開源web的相關(guān)開發(fā)框架(open source web framework), Django具有很快的開發(fā)速度與很強的實際應(yīng)用方案,而且遵循MVC設(shè)計。而那么你對Python手工加載Django的實際應(yīng)用方案你對其是否了解呢?以下就是文章的詳細(xì)介紹。

10年積累的成都做網(wǎng)站、成都網(wǎng)站制作、成都外貿(mào)網(wǎng)站建設(shè)經(jīng)驗,可以快速應(yīng)對客戶對網(wǎng)站的新想法和需求。提供各種問題對應(yīng)的解決方案。讓選擇我們的客戶得到更好、更有力的網(wǎng)絡(luò)服務(wù)。我雖然不認(rèn)識你,你也不認(rèn)識我。但先網(wǎng)站設(shè)計后付款的網(wǎng)站建設(shè)流程,更有平和免費網(wǎng)站建設(shè)讓你可以放心的選擇與我們合作。
?Python手工加載Django。在Django工程中,獨立運行的腳本需要?Python手工加載Django及工程的環(huán)境才可以做一些事情。與RoR不同,RoR只需一行
- require File.dirname(__FILE__) + '/../../config/environment.rb'
就可以搞定。在PD中,只需按以下步驟加幾行代碼即可。Python代碼 你如果記住這一代碼會對你在?Python手工加載Django的實際應(yīng)用會有所幫助。
- import os, sys
步驟1.將工程目錄加上sys.path中
- sys.path.insert(0, sys.path.join("/home",
"worker","workload","newtest"))
步驟2.引入工程的settings文件
- import settings
步驟3.引入django.core.management的一個方法setup_environ
- from django.core.management import setup_environ
步驟4.調(diào)用該方法
- set_environ(settings)
然后就可以引入工程自己的model使用了
- from tt.models import User
- print User.objects.all()
以上的文章就是對?Python手工加載Django的實際操作步驟以及相關(guān)代碼的示例。
本文名稱:Python手工加載Django的實際操作的四部分詳解
鏈接分享:http://m.fisionsoft.com.cn/article/cciishj.html


咨詢
建站咨詢
